Prospero Teaching are currently seeking dedicated and compassionate Tutors to join our growing network across The New Forest. With a number of tuition opportunities emerging in the area, we are looking for individuals who are passionate about making a difference in the lives of young people.

You will be providing 1:1 tuition in English and Maths to learners ranging from Early Years Foundation Stage (EYFS) to Post–16. Many of these young people are currently out of school and require alternative provision that is flexible, nurturing, and tailored to their individual needs.
